【Spring连载】使用Spring Data访问 MongoDB(十四)----Mongodb特有的查询方法一、定义通用查询方法二、MongoDB特有的查询方法2.1 地理空间查询Geo-spatial Queries2.2 基于JSON的查询方法和字段限制2.3 使用SpEL表达式的基于JSON的查询2.4 全文检索查询2.5 聚合方法Aggregation Methods2.6 Query
转载 2024-06-19 21:00:01
43阅读
开启查询: db.getMongo().setSlaveOk()查版本: db.servion(); db.serverBuildInfo(); db.serverStatus().storageEngine; //查询存储引擎类型db.collection_name.totalIndexSize(); 查询该集合索引大小 db.collection_name.stats(); 查询集合
转载 2024-08-09 19:52:20
27阅读
linux系统不像windows系统,查看文件可以随时点击右键,linux中碳钢命令来查看文件大小,下面由学习啦小编为大家整理了linux查看文件命令的相关知识,希望对大家有帮助!linux查看文件命令详解du [-abcDhHklmsSx] [-L ][-X ][--block-size][--exclude=] [--max-depth=][--help][--version][目录或文件]常
# 如何获取 MongoDB 存储空间大小 ## 引言 在使用 MongoDB 进行开发时,了解数据库的存储空间大小是非常重要的。通过获取存储空间大小,我们可以更好地进行容量规划和调优。本文将介绍如何使用 Python 和 PyMongo 这两个工具获取 MongoDB 存储空间大小,并提供详细的步骤和示例代码。 ## 流程概述 下面的表格展示了获取 MongoDB 存储空间大小的大致流程
原创 2023-12-26 03:47:38
87阅读
一、存储引擎(Storage)     mongodb 3.0默认存储引擎为MMAPV1,还有一个新引擎wiredTiger可选,或许可以提高一定的性能。     mongodb中有多个databases,每个database可以创建多个collections,collection是底层数据分区(partition)的单位,每个collection都有多个
转载 2023-09-04 09:40:21
138阅读
修改mongodb oplog sizeoplog简介:oplog:operations log的简写,存储在一个特殊的数据库中(local),oplog就存储在其中的oplo
转载 2022-09-29 10:43:31
66阅读
> oplog简介:oplog:operations log的简写,存储在一个特殊的数据库中(local),oplog就存储在其中的oplog.$main集合里面,这个集合是一个固定集合,新的记录会自动替换旧的记录,以保证oplog不会超过预设的大小,其中的每个文档都代表主节点上执行的一个操作,oplog会记录包含所有对数据有修改的操作(查询操作不会记录),默认下,oplog大小会占用64位
原创 2013-10-12 16:17:49
10000+阅读
db.user_profile.find({ $where: "this.disk_rack.length > 1" } )但是这种js引擎执行的会非常慢更好的办法是CreateextrafieldNamesArrayLength, update it with names array length and then use in queries:db.accommodations.find
原创 2014-01-28 23:18:31
5350阅读
MongoDB 的副本集同步中 Oplog 占了非常关键的作用。 本人提供了 MongoDB 后续更改 Oplog Size 大小的相关操作文档。
原创 2019-04-11 16:54:58
8451阅读
1点赞
# 如何在 MongoDB 中实现读取 `batch_size` MongoDB 是一个流行的 NoSQL 数据库,它能够处理大规模的数据。然而,当我们处理大量数据时,使用 `batch_size` 可以帮助提升性能和可读性。本文将指导你通过具体步骤,了解如何在 MongoDB 中实现读取 `batch_size`。 ## 整体流程 下面是实现 `batch_size` 的基本步骤: |
原创 9月前
73阅读
## MongoDB Size查询 MongoDB是一种流行的NoSQL数据库管理系统,它使用文档模型来存储数据。在处理大量数据时,了解如何查询数据库中的数据大小是非常重要的。本文将介绍如何使用MongoDB进行大小查询,并提供相应的代码示例。 ### MongoDB中的数据大小 在MongoDB中,数据大小是以字节为单位进行计算的。每个文档都有一个固定的头部大小,包含元数据和索引信息。文档
原创 2023-07-09 10:03:10
369阅读
最近项目里有一个需求要删除mongodb 数组里的某一个数据,就面向百度编程了 mongo的命令找到了 下面具体讲下如何删除删除mongo简单数组的数组 例子如下例1 简单数组{ "_id" : ObjectId("5b921e02d833f81e08fb674f"), …… "code" : [ "6380500517", "63805
转载 2023-11-23 13:54:06
42阅读
## 用MySQL查询JSON数组的大小 在MySQL中,我们可以使用JSON函数来查询JSON数据类型中数组的大小。JSON数据类型是MySQL 5.7版本引入的一项功能,它允许存储和查询JSON格式的数据。 ### JSON数组的查询 假设我们有一个名为`data`的表,其中包含一个名为`info`的JSON数据类型字段。`info`字段包含一个名为`items`的数组,我们想要查询这个
原创 2024-03-11 05:22:14
87阅读
MongoDB与spring集成,操作mongo非常方便主要有两种方式:一、使用MongoTemplate二、使用Spring Data Mongodb的MongoRepository两者的区别就是第一种得自己写CURD语句,第二种非常方便基本不用自己写CURD语句我之前一直使用的都是MongoTemplate,这次就说说MongoRepository1.实体类:public class Pers
现在,有一张数据表或者是集合,结构如下: 我们现在对集合进行and和or查询,如下: 1,隐式and查询查询年龄大于15,且性别属于男性的数据。db.tb.find({"age":{"$gt":15},"sex":"male"}) //关键字$gt是大于的意思结果: 2,显式and查询查询年龄大于等于15,且性别不为女性的数据。db.tb.find({"$and":[ {"age":{"$gt
转载 2023-06-03 21:59:01
330阅读
mongodb 查询条件 这节来说说mongodb条件操作符,"$lt", "$lte", "$gt", "$gte", "$ne"就是全部的比较操作符,对应于"<", "<=", ">", ">=","!="。原子操作符:"$and“, "$or“, "$nor“。or查询有两种方式:一种是用$in来查询一个键的多个值,另一种是用$or来完成多个键值的
转载 2023-06-18 11:37:50
577阅读
1 查找#query :可选,使用查询操作符指定查询条件 #projection :可选,使用投影操作符指定返回的键。查询时返回文档中所有键值, 只需省略该参数即可(默认省略) db.collection.find(query, projection) #只返回一个文档 db.collection.findOne(query, projection)2 条件查找2.1 比较操作格式范例RDBMS
转载 2023-06-09 13:27:41
475阅读
  在上一节中,我们讲了mongoDB增删改的使用,链接为   mongoDB 详解 三、mongoDB 的增删改 ,这一节我们将讲解mongoDB查的使用方法。一、find()的简单使用   1、查询全部:   mongoDB中通常使用find来查询,返回的结果是一个集合中所有的文档,比如我想获取student集合中的所有文档: &
转载 2023-05-29 14:55:21
498阅读
1, 今天我面来分享一个mongodb中的查询操作,这个可以说是我面程序里面用的最多的一个操作了find()
转载 2023-06-26 17:51:23
264阅读
一 序  本文属于极客时间Elasticsearch核心技术与实战学习笔记系列。二 分页2.1 From / Size默认情况下,查询按照相关度算分排序,返回前 10 条记录容易理解的分页方案 From : 开始位置Size:期望获取文档的总数这里理解下:我只需要查询size条数据,而es则需要执行from+size条数据然后处理后返回。所以有很大的开销。2.2
转载 2024-03-14 07:09:13
542阅读
  • 1
  • 2
  • 3
  • 4
  • 5